Building Your Business on Solid Ground

Starting and running a business involves countless decisions—and decisions made early on have long-lasting implications. Choosing the right entity structure affects your taxes, personal liability, and flexibility as your business grows. Contracts set expectations and protect you if disputes arise. A solid legal foundation from the start prevents costly problems later and positions you for growth.

Business Transaction Services

  • Entity Selection & Formation — Guidance on whether to form an LLC, corporation, partnership, or sole proprietorship, and preparation of formation documents
  • Operating Agreements & Bylaws — Customized governance documents that clarify ownership, management, decision-making, and profit distribution
  • Contract Drafting & Review — Prepare and review client contracts, vendor agreements, employment agreements, service contracts, and more
  • Buy-Sell Agreements — Protect co-owned businesses by establishing clear rules for what happens if an owner dies, becomes disabled, or wants to exit
  • Business Agreements — Partnership agreements, shareholder agreements, non-compete agreements, and other documents that govern business relationships
  • Ongoing Business Counsel — Answer your questions about business decisions, risk management, and compliance

Integrated Planning

Business planning doesn't exist in isolation. If you own a business, questions naturally arise: What happens to the business if you become ill or disabled? What's the business worth, and how does it figure into your estate plan? Who should inherit the business, and will they want to run it? How do your business interests interact with retirement planning and tax strategy?

My approach integrates business planning with estate planning and personal financial strategy. This comprehensive view helps you avoid conflicts between your business goals and your personal planning—and helps ensure your business and personal affairs work together coherently.
